package com.nokia.mj.test.storage;

import com.nokia.mj.test.storage.utils.StorageSessionTestUtils;
import com.nokia.mj.impl.storage.*;

import com.nokia.mj.impl.rt.test.UnitTestSuiteCreator;
import j2meunit.framework.Test;
import j2meunit.framework.TestCase;
import j2meunit.framework.TestMethod;
import j2meunit.framework.TestSuite;

/**
 * StorageSession write test cases. See test methods for test case details.
 */
public class TestCreateTable extends TestCase implements UnitTestSuiteCreator
{
    private StorageSession iSession = null;
    private StorageSessionTestUtils iJtu = null;

    public TestSuite createTestSuite(String[] args)
    {
        TestSuite suite = new TestSuite(this.getClass().getName());

        suite.addTest(new TestCreateTable("TestCreateTableArguments", new TestMethod()
        {
            public void run(TestCase tc)
            {
                ((TestCreateTable)tc).TestCreateTableArguments();
            }
        }));

        suite.addTest(new TestCreateTable("TestCreateTable", new TestMethod()
        {
            public void run(TestCase tc)
            {
                ((TestCreateTable)tc).TestCreateTable();
            }
        }));

        return suite;
    }

    public TestCreateTable()
    {
    }

    public TestCreateTable(String aTestName, TestMethod aTestMethod)
    {
        super(aTestName, aTestMethod);
    }

    protected void setUp()
    {
        iSession = StorageFactory.createSession();
        iJtu = new StorageSessionTestUtils();
    }

    protected void tearDown()
    {
        if (iSession != null)
        {
            try
            {
                iSession.destroySession();
            }
            catch (StorageException se)
            {
                // No can do
                System.out.println("TearDown failed: " + se.toString());
            }
        }
    }

    /**
     * Test create table arguments.
     * 1. Test empty tableName throws SE.
     * 2. Test null tableName throws SE.
     * 3. Test empty entry and null attribute throws SE.
     * 4. Test null entry and null attribute throws SE.
     * 5. Test create no connection throws SE.
     */
    public void TestCreateTableArguments()
    {
        String tableName = null;
        StorageEntry entry = null;
        StorageAttribute attr =
            new StorageAttribute(StorageAttribute.NAME, "");
        String appUid = null;

        // 1. Test empty tableName throws SE.
        try
        {
            iSession.open();
            tableName = "";
            appUid = "Not_Used";
            entry = new StorageEntry();

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.ID, appUid));

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.VENDOR, ""));

            iSession.createTable(tableName, entry, attr);
            assertTrue("No exp. when empty table name", false);
        }
        catch (StorageException se)
        {
            // PASSSED
        }
        catch (Throwable t)
        {
            assertTrue("UnExpected exp1: " + t.toString(), false);
        }

        iSession.close();

        // 2. Test null tableName throws SE.
        try
        {
            iSession.open();
            tableName = null;
            appUid = "Not_Used";
            entry = new StorageEntry();

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.ID, appUid));

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.VENDOR, ""));

            iSession.createTable(tableName, entry, attr);
            assertTrue("No exp. when null table name", false);
        }
        catch (StorageException se)
        {
            // PASSSED
        }
        catch (Throwable t)
        {
            assertTrue("UnExpected exp2: " + t.toString(), false);
        }

        iSession.close();

        // 3. Test empty entry and null attr throws SE.
        try
        {
            iSession.open();
            tableName = "NewTable1";
            entry = new StorageEntry();
            StorageAttribute nullAttr = null;

            iSession.createTable(tableName, entry, nullAttr);
            assertTrue("No exp. when empty entry", false);
        }
        catch (StorageException se)
        {
            // PASSSED
        }
        catch (Throwable t)
        {
            assertTrue("UnExpected exp3: " + t.toString(), false);
        }

        iSession.close();

        // 4. Test null entry and null attr throws SE.
        try
        {
            iSession.open();
            tableName = "NewTable2";
            entry = null;
            StorageAttribute nullAttr = null;

            iSession.createTable(tableName, entry, nullAttr);
            assertTrue("No exp. when null entry", false);
        }
        catch (StorageException se)
        {
            // PASSSED
        }
        catch (Throwable t)
        {
            assertTrue("UnExpected exp4: " + t.toString(), false);
        }

        iSession.close();

        // 5. Test createTable no connection throws SE.
        try
        {
            tableName = "NewTable3";
            appUid = "Not_Used";
            entry = new StorageEntry();

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.ID, appUid));

            entry.addAttribute(
                new StorageAttribute(StorageAttribute.VENDOR,
                                     ""));

            iSession.createTable(tableName, entry, attr);
            assertTrue("No exp. when no connection", false);
        }
        catch (StorageException se)
        {
            // PASSSED
        }
        catch (Throwable t)
        {
            assertTrue("UnExpected exp5: " + t.toString(), false);
        }
    }
